Chemical & Physical Properties

[ Density]:
1.82

[ Boiling Point ]:
93.8°C

[ Melting Point ]:
80°C

[ Molecular Formula ]:
H20Na4O17P2

[ Molecular Weight ]:
446.055

[ Exact Mass ]:
445.976654

[ PSA ]:
247.53000

[ LogP ]:
0.29820

[ Index of Refraction ]:
1.447

[ Stability ]:
Stable. Incompatible with strong oxidizing agents.

[ Water Solubility ]:
62 g/L (20 ºC)
